Selecting the Right Platform: A Crucial Decision


Choosing the right platform is a pivotal step in the Bitcoin to PayPal transfer process. Several online exchanges and platforms facilitate this conversion, each with its own set of features, fees, and security measures. Users should prioritize platforms with a strong reputation for security, transparent fee structures, and prompt transaction processing. Popular choices include Coinbase, Binance, and local peer-to-peer platforms, each offering unique advantages for users seeking to transfer Bitcoin to their PayPal accounts.


Step-by-Step Guide: Navigating the Transfer Process


Once the platform is selected, users can follow a step-by-step guide to transfer their Bitcoin to PayPal. This typically involves creating an account on the chosen platform, linking both the Bitcoin and PayPal accounts, initiating the transfer, and confirming the transaction. While the specifics may vary depending on the platform, a comprehensive guide can help users navigate through the process seamlessly.
